A » Yes, it is entirely feasible to obtain MDF sheets cut to size from wholesale suppliers in Birmingham for commercial fit-outs, and doing so is a common practice among contractors and carpenters seeking to optimize material usage and project timelines. Birmingham, as a major industrial and commercial hub in the West Midlands, hosts a number of specialist timber and panel product wholesalers that cater specifically to the construction and fit-out sectors. These suppliers typically offer a range of medium-density fibreboard grades—such as standard, moisture-resistant, and fire-retardant MDF—in thicknesses from 3mm up to 30mm or more, with full sheet sizes of 2440mm x 1220mm (8x4) and sometimes larger 3050mm x 1220mm (10x4) boards. For commercial fit-outs, where precision, speed, and waste reduction are critical, many wholesalers provide a cutting service, often using large format panel saws or CNC routers to achieve accurate cuts according to a provided cutting list or digital drawing. This service is usually offered either at an additional per-cut fee or included if the order volume reaches a certain threshold, such as purchasing a full pallet or multiple sheets. Examples of such suppliers in the Birmingham area include Arnold Laver, Howarth Timber & Building Supplies, and specialist panel stockists like Timbmet or Travis Perkins’ trade counters, all of which have branches or distribution centres within the Birmingham region. When engaging a wholesaler for cut-to-size MDF, it is essential to communicate the specific requirements of your commercial fit-out: tolerances (typically ±1mm for standard saw cuts, though tighter tolerances may require CNC), edge quality (whether you need clean, splinter-free cuts for exposed edges, which often demands a scoring blade or pre-cutting treatment), and material handling (such as protective wrapping or palletisation for safe delivery). Many suppliers also offer additional services like edging, lipping, or drilling, which can be valuable for fit-outs involving shelving, display units, or partition panels. It is advisable to request a quotation that clearly separates the cost of the board material from cutting charges, and to confirm lead times—most Birmingham wholesalers can process a cut list within 24 to 48 hours for standard sizes, but more complex patterns or large volumes may require a few days’ notice. For commercial projects, you should also verify that the MDF meets relevant fire performance standards (e.g., Class 1 or Euroclass B-s1, d0) if required by building regulations, and that the supplier can provide certification documentation. Additionally, consider the logistics of collection versus delivery: many Birmingham wholesalers have accessible loading bays with crane offloading, but if you require delivery to a site within the city or surrounding areas, most offer a kerbside drop for a reasonable fee. In summary, cut-to-size MDF is readily available from multiple wholesale suppliers in Birmingham, and by leveraging their cutting services, you can reduce onsite waste, accelerate installation, and ensure that your commercial fit-out proceeds with professional efficiency. It is prudent to contact several suppliers in advance, provide a detailed cutting diagram, and confirm both pricing and lead times to secure the best value for your project.

A »Absolutely, you can get MDF sheets cut to size from wholesale suppliers in Birmingham for your commercial fit-outs. Most major timber and builders' merchants in the area—like Jewson, Travis Perkins, or local specialists such as Arnold Laver or Howarth Timber—offer precision cutting services tailored to trade professionals. They typically provide panel sizing on-site, so you can order sheets and have them trimmed to your exact dimensions, which is ideal for fitting out offices, retail spaces, or hospitality venues. For larger commercial projects, many suppliers also offer bespoke cutting and CNC routing if you need complex shapes or repeatable cuts. Just bring your cutting list or CAD drawings, and they’ll often deliver in bulk straight to your site. Always double-check their price per cut and sheet thickness availability, as some stock moisture-resistant MDF for commercial use. It’s a convenient way to save time and reduce waste on the job.

A »Yes, you can absolutely obtain MDF sheets cut to size from wholesale suppliers in Birmingham for commercial fit-outs, and doing so is a common practice among professional carpenters and contractors seeking efficiency and precision for large-scale projects. Birmingham, as a major industrial and commercial hub in the West Midlands, hosts a number of specialist timber and sheet material wholesalers that cater specifically to the trade sector. These suppliers typically stock a wide range of medium-density fibreboard (MDF) in various thicknesses, densities, and dimensions—including standard 8x4 foot sheets as well as larger board sizes—and offer bespoke cutting services that can be tailored to the exact specifications required for commercial joinery, partitioning, shelving, cabinetry, and other fit-out applications. The cutting-to-size service is usually provided through industrial panel saws with digital measuring guides, ensuring accuracy to within a millimetre, which is essential when multiple identical pieces are needed for consistent installation across a commercial space. Many wholesalers in Birmingham, such as Arnold Laver, Howarth Timber, and local independents like Birmingham Timber & Plywood, operate dedicated trade counters where you can submit cutting lists, often via phone, email, or online portals, and collect the material ready for immediate use on site. For commercial fit-outs, volume is a key factor; suppliers are equipped to handle large quantities, and many offer negotiated trade prices that improve with order size. Additionally, some suppliers provide delivery services within the Birmingham area, which is advantageous when handling heavy or bulky cut sheets that may be difficult to transport in a standard van. It is important to specify that the MDF is intended for commercial use, as this may influence the grade required—for instance, moisture-resistant (MR) MDF for kitchen or bathroom environments, or fire-retardant (FR) MDF that meets building regulations for commercial premises. Cutting speeds up the installation process dramatically, reduces on-site waste, and minimises the need for additional power tools on site, which enhances safety and productivity. However, you should verify that the supplier can achieve the tolerances you need, particularly if your fit-out involves CNC-routed panels or intricate shapes; in those cases, a specialist CNC cutting service might be more appropriate, though many wholesalers also partner with or operate such facilities. When engaging a wholesale supplier, always provide a detailed cutting list with dimensions, quantities, and edge finishing requirements (e.g., raw cut, sealed, or lipped), and confirm whether the cost includes cutting or is charged per cut. Most importantly, ensure the supplier is aware that the material is for a commercial fit-out, as this can affect lead times—some hold stock specifically for trade customers to avoid delays. In summary, Birmingham’s wholesale MDF suppliers are well-equipped to provide cut-to-size sheets that meet the demands of commercial fit-outs, offering precision, cost efficiency, and logistical support that can significantly streamline your carpentry workflow on larger projects.

A »Absolutely, yes. Many wholesale timber and sheet material suppliers in Birmingham offer cutting services for MDF sheets, and several specifically cater to commercial fit-outs. For example, you can check with builders' merchants like Travis Perkins, Jewson, or more specialist suppliers such as Arnold Laver or Howarth Timber. These places usually have panel saws that can cut MDF to your exact dimensions, often with a cutting list provided. For large commercial projects, you might want to contact a dedicated wholesaler like Panel Express or even a local joinery workshop that supplies materials. Just be sure to specify that you need the cuts for a commercial fit-out, as they may have additional services like edging or CNC routing. It's always wise to call ahead, confirm they offer cutting to size for trade quantities, and ask about pricing per cut, as many charge a small fee. This can save you time on site and ensure precision.
